Wilmington, July 16, 2022, 8:00 till 12 noon

Any resident of WSWMD member towns can join us on Saturday morning, July 16, 2022, at the old high school lower parking lot (1 School St) in Wilmington for drop-off of their household hazardous waste.

No appointment needed. $10 per car, 10 gallon limit (about a trunkful).

Questions? Small Business? Contact John Fay, Programs Manager at recycle@windhamsolidwaste.org, (802) 257-0272 x113

Bring: Waste materials from your home that are labeled WARNING, POISON, DANGER, FLAMMABLE, HARMFUL, CAUSTIC; Such as: Aerosols; Pesticides/Herbicides; Cleaners; Automotive Fluids; Paint Thinners; Pool Chemicals

Do NOT Bring: House Paint; Empty Containers (go in trash); Ammunition/Explosives; Asbestos; Medical Waste/Syringes; Radioactive Waste; Electronics; Fluorescent Bulbs
